Pull ARM SoC late changes from Olof Johansson:
 "We were expecting to sit on this branch through most of the merge
  window since the contents was merged into our tree late, but we ended
  up sitting on all of our contents so it can go in with the rest.

  The contents here is:

   - a large branch of cleanups of the CM/PRM blocks on OMAP.

   - a couple of patches plumbing up CM/PRM on OMAP5 and DRA7.

   - a branch with DT updates for Freescale i.MX.  including some
     shuffling from .dts to .dtsi (include) files that causes a little
     churn"

OMAP Control Module bindings

Control Module contains miscellaneous features under it based on SoC type.
Pincontrol is one common feature, and it has a specialized support
described in [1]. Typically some clock nodes are also under control module.
Syscon is used to share register level access to drivers external to
control module driver itself.

See [2] for documentation about clock/clockdomain nodes.

[1] Documentation/devicetree/bindings/pinctrl/pinctrl-single.txt
[2] Documentation/devicetree/bindings/clock/ti/*

Required properties:
- compatible:	Must be one of:
		"ti,am3-scm"
		"ti,am4-scm"
		"ti,dm814-scrm"
		"ti,dm816-scrm"
		"ti,omap2-scm"
		"ti,omap3-scm"
		"ti,omap4-scm-core"
		"ti,omap4-scm-padconf-core"
		"ti,omap5-scm-core"
		"ti,omap5-scm-padconf-core"
		"ti,dra7-scm-core"
- reg:		Contains Control Module register address range
		(base address and length)

Optional properties:
- clocks:	clocks for this module
- clockdomains:	clockdomains for this module

Examples:

scm: scm@2000 {
	compatible = "ti,omap3-scm", "simple-bus";
	reg = <0x2000 0x2000>;
	#address-cells = <1>;
	#size-cells = <1>;
	ranges = <0 0x2000 0x2000>;

	omap3_pmx_core: pinmux@30 {
		compatible = "ti,omap3-padconf",
			     "pinctrl-single";
		reg = <0x30 0x230>;
		#address-cells = <1>;
		#size-cells = <0>;
		#interrupt-cells = <1>;
		interrupt-controller;
		pinctrl-single,register-width = <16>;
		pinctrl-single,function-mask = <0xff1f>;
	};

	scm_conf: scm_conf@270 {
		compatible = "syscon";
		reg = <0x270 0x330>;
		#address-cells = <1>;
		#size-cells = <1>;

		scm_clocks: clocks {
			#address-cells = <1>;
			#size-cells = <0>;
		};
	};

	scm_clockdomains: clockdomains {
	};
}

&scm_clocks {
	mcbsp5_mux_fck: mcbsp5_mux_fck {
		#clock-cells = <0>;
		compatible = "ti,composite-mux-clock";
		clocks = <&core_96m_fck>, <&mcbsp_clks>;
		ti,bit-shift = <4>;
		reg = <0x02d8>;
	};
};

L4 interconnect bindings

These bindings describe the OMAP SoCs L4 interconnect bus.

Required properties:
- compatible : Should be "ti,omap2-l4" for OMAP2 family l4 core bus
	       Should be "ti,omap2-l4-wkup" for OMAP2 family l4 wkup bus
	       Should be "ti,omap3-l4-core" for OMAP3 family l4 core bus
	       Should be "ti,omap4-l4-cfg" for OMAP4 family l4 cfg bus
	       Should be "ti,omap4-l4-wkup" for OMAP4 family l4 wkup bus
	       Should be "ti,omap5-l4-cfg" for OMAP5 family l4 cfg bus
	       Should be "ti,omap5-l4-wkup" for OMAP5 family l4 wkup bus
	       Should be "ti,dra7-l4-cfg" for DRA7 family l4 cfg bus
	       Should be "ti,dra7-l4-wkup" for DRA7 family l4 wkup bus
	       Should be "ti,am3-l4-wkup" for AM33xx family l4 wkup bus
	       Should be "ti,am4-l4-wkup" for AM43xx family l4 wkup bus
- ranges : contains the IO map range for the bus

Examples:

l4: l4@48000000 {
	compatible "ti,omap2-l4", "simple-bus";
	#address-cells = <1>;
	#size-cells = <1>;
	ranges = <0 0x48000000 0x100000>;
};
